Senior Living Communities in Midland, MI
Senior living communities in Midland, Michigan offer a wide variety of options that aim to meet the diverse needs of the aging population. These communities are designed to give a sense of community, support, and convenience to older individuals, creating an environment where they can enjoy their golden years with ease.
In Midland, Michigan, you'll find a variety of senior living options, including 55+ and 62+ communities that foster an age-appropriate social setting. These communities focus on creating an atmosphere where residents can connect with peers, engage in activities tailored to their preferences, and enjoy the benefits of shared experiences. Gated communities in Midland, Michigan add an extra layer of security and privacy, offering seniors a tranquil living space within a restricted-access environment.
For those seeking a touch of luxury in their retirement years, there are upscale senior living communities in Midland, Michigan that provide an elevated living experience. These exclusive communities boast premium amenities, high-end accommodations, and a focus on delivering a refined lifestyle for their residents. Additionally, Midland offers a diverse array of other senior living options, such as independent living communities that allow seniors to maintain their autonomy while benefiting from the convenience of communal living.
When it comes to differentiating between independent living and assisted living in Midland, Michigan, it's crucial to understand the level of care provided. Independent living is ideal for seniors who are active and self-sufficient, desiring a maintenance-free lifestyle. On the other hand, assisted living offers additional support with daily tasks, ensuring that seniors receive the assistance they need while maintaining a sense of independence.
Retirement communities in Midland, Michigan, come equipped with a variety of amenities to enhance the quality of life for their residents. From fitness centers and walking trails to communal dining areas and organized social activities, these communities aim to provide a holistic living experience. Some may offer transportation services, housekeeping, and wellness programs to cater to the diverse needs of the aging population.
Midland, Michigan, is strategically located, with neighboring cities such as Saginaw and Bay City, offering additional amenities and services. These cities provide seniors with access to healthcare facilities, cultural attractions, and various entertainment options, enriching their overall retirement experience. In conclusion, senior living communities in Midland, Michigan, present a wide range of options, ensuring that older individuals can find the perfect environment to thrive in their later years.

The average cost of independent senior living in MIDLAND, MI is $2,590 monthly. The lower priced senior living communities in the MIDLAND area can be priced as little as $1,497 per month, while the most upscale MIDLAND retirement communities can cost as much as $4,469 per month.
There are 20 senior living, senior housing, elderly living apartments and retirement communities in Midland, Michigan. These 55+ retirement communities and housing residences provide accommodations to older adult Michigan residents, and may include studio and 1-bedroom assisted living or independent living units, as well as continuing care options. Midland senior housing can range in cost depending on amenities and services provided. Housing for seniors in Midland, MI may be in the form of senior apartment buildings or senior living communities.

Frequently Asked Questions About Senior Living Communities in Midland, MI
What are the different types of senior living communities available in Midland, MI?
In Midland, MI, there may be several types of senior living communities to suit various needs and preferences. These may include: Independent Living: Ideal for seniors who are relatively healthy and active but want to live in a community with supportive services like housekeeping, meals, and recreational activities. These communities offer private apartments or cottages and a vibrant social environment. Assisted Living: Designed for seniors who need help with daily activities such as bathing, dressing, or medication management. Assisted living communities provide personalized care plans, 24-hour staff support, and often include social activities and dining services. Memory Care: Specially designed for individuals with Alzheimer's disease or other types of dementia. These communities offer secure environments, specialized care, and programs tailored to enhance cognitive function and provide emotional support. Skilled Nursing: Also known as nursing homes, these facilities offer around-the-clock medical care and rehabilitation services for seniors with significant health issues or those recovering from surgery or illness. They have licensed nurses and medical professionals on staff to provide comprehensive care. Continuing Care Retirement Communities (CCRCs): These communities provide a range of care options from independent living to skilled nursing care all in one location. CCRCs offer a continuum of care, allowing residents to transition to higher levels of care as their needs change, while remaining within the same community.
What factors should be considered when choosing a senior living community in Midland, MI?
When selecting senior living communities in Midland, MI, it's important to evaluate several key factors to ensure the community meets your or your loved one's needs: Location: Consider the community's proximity to family and friends, as well as its accessibility to medical facilities, shopping centers, and recreational areas. A convenient location can enhance overall quality of life and ease of visitation. Cost: Understand the pricing structure and what is included in the cost. Different communities have varying fee structures, including monthly rent, entrance fees, and additional charges for services. Ensure that the financial arrangement fits within your budget and includes all necessary services. Services and Amenities: Evaluate the services provided, such as meal plans, housekeeping, transportation, and healthcare services. Check the availability of amenities like fitness centers, libraries, social activities, and dining options. These can greatly impact daily comfort and satisfaction. Staff Qualifications: Investigate the qualifications and experience of the staff, especially in assisted living and skilled nursing facilities. Look for trained professionals who provide compassionate care and have a good reputation for meeting residents' needs. Community Atmosphere: Visit the community to get a feel for the environment and interactions among residents and staff. Look for a welcoming, supportive atmosphere and assess whether the community aligns with your lifestyle preferences and values. Health Care Services: For communities offering medical care, review the types of health services available, including on-site medical staff, therapy services, and emergency response systems. Make sure these services are adequate for any current or potential health needs.

How does one evaluate the quality of care in a senior living community in Michigan?
Evaluating the quality of care in senior living communities in Michigan involves several key steps: Facility Inspection: Visit the community and observe the cleanliness, maintenance, and overall condition of the facility. Pay attention to the living spaces, common areas, and any signs of wear or neglect. Staff Interaction: Interact with staff members to gauge their professionalism, friendliness, and responsiveness. Ask about staff-to-resident ratios and qualifications to ensure that residents receive adequate attention and care. Resident Feedback: Speak with current residents and their families to get firsthand accounts of their experiences. Ask about the quality of care, satisfaction with services, and any concerns they may have. Care Plans: Review the community's care plans and policies to understand how they address individual needs. Ensure that the community offers personalized care plans and regularly updates them based on residents' changing needs. Regulatory Compliance: Check if the community is licensed and regulated by relevant authorities. Look for any recent inspection reports or complaints to assess the community's adherence to state and federal care standards.
